Background
A scientist, a coach, and someone who has been on the other side of the hiring panel.
Dr. Eric Wolfson earned his PhD in Organic Chemistry from The Ohio State University in 2021, working in the McGrier lab on covalent organic frameworks for energy storage and catalysis. He earned his B.S. in Chemistry, Cum Laude, from the University of Maryland Baltimore County (UMBC) in 2015. His research has been published in Journal of the American Chemical Society, Chemical Society Reviews, Molecular Systems Design and Engineering, and ACS Applied Materials & Interfaces. His 2020 Chem. Soc. Rev. review on the photophysical properties of covalent organic frameworks remains his most-cited work.
After completing his PhD, Dr. Wolfson spent the next four-and-a-half years as an industrial chemist across three companies and three very different problem spaces. He started as a Senior Scientist at DuPont's Electronics & Imaging division, designing photoresist molecules for ultra-high-resolution lithography. He then moved to Franklin International as a Product Development Chemist developing wood adhesives, where he led a project that took a new product platform from ideation to commercialization in under five months. Most recently he served as a Sr. Product Development Chemist at Adhesives Research, leading next-generation skin-adhesive R&D for medical-grade long-term wear applications. Across those roles he sat on hiring panels, mentored junior scientists, and saw firsthand what makes a science career work, the kind of perspective most academic coaches simply do not have.
That breadth is the foundation of My Chem Mentor. Today, Dr. Wolfson works with chemistry, STEM, and pre-health students, including those on the pre-med, pre-vet, pre-pharmacy, pre-dental, and pre-optometry tracks, from OSU, UMBC, Rutgers, Columbia, and Johns Hopkins, with nearly a decade of one-on-one and group instruction behind him: graduate teaching at OSU, eight years of private tutoring, and ongoing coaching through MCM. He also gives back to the broader STEM community through outreach engagements: so far in 2026 he has served as a guest speaker at Johns Hopkins, hosting workshops to help develop professional skills such as reading scientific literature. He also has served as a Science Olympiad (Dynamic Planet) judge/grader at UMBC. Both efforts were aimed at supporting the next generation of scientists.
